New home for Hella

Hella has re-located its UK headquarters and warehouse to larger premises to support the growth of the company’s business across a number of key automotive and aftermarket sectors.

The new Hella facility, which is set to be fully operational in the early spring 2016, is located close to its original HQ in Banbury, at Chipping Warden, and strategically located close to the motorway network.

The new building includes a state-of-the-art and fully equipped workshop, to be used for customer and industry training programmes. The warehouse now covers some 83,000sqft – an increase of 30% on the original warehouse facility – plus 13,000sqft of modern offices designed to cater for the expansion of staff as Hella continues to grow its OE and aftermarket business footprint in the UK.

‘The move to our new headquarters was necessary to support the continued growth here at Hella’, said Hella UK managing director, Matthew Say. ‘Our business has already shown a 13% uplift year-on-year and so our new facility will help support this continued growth. We have also incorporated a new, fully equipped workshop, that will be used to showcase our range of market leading Hella Gutmann garage equipment, as well as providing instruction and training both for our staff, but equally importantly for the benefit of our customers.’
